![Access 2010数据库应用技术教程上机指导(第二版)](https://wfqqreader-1252317822.image.myqcloud.com/cover/543/31729543/b_31729543.jpg)
【实验4-6】 创建交叉表查询
一、实验目的
(1)使用查询向导方式创建交叉表查询。
(2)使用设计视图创建交叉表查询。
二、实验内容及步骤
【实验任务1】使用交叉表查询向导创建一个查询,统计各院系的男、女生人数,所建查询命名为“各院系男女学生人数统计”。
操作步骤如下:
(1)单击“创建”选项卡→“查询”选项组→“查询向导”按钮,弹出“新建查询”对话框,选择列表框中的“交叉表查询向导”选项,如图1-4-21所示,然后单击“确定”按钮。
(2)在打开的“交叉表查询向导”对话框中,在“请指定哪个表或查询中含有交叉表查询结果所需的字段:”列表框中选择“表:学生”选项,如图1-4-22所示。
![](https://epubservercos.yuewen.com/460A70/17180251204498206/epubprivate/OEBPS/Images/img00039001.jpg?sign=1738850352-Y1yqmiLtPrGOumefiFZZA3vlMHh1Me8v-0-5c420fafa3db045435d863d78d958014)
图1-4-21 选择“交叉表查询向导”选项
![](https://epubservercos.yuewen.com/460A70/17180251204498206/epubprivate/OEBPS/Images/img00039002.jpg?sign=1738850352-mqGwzA0EwGIc9fyaCWFUrGJNsQyTqcXi-0-cfd9c9d1fe4b52c4b99d8dd942ad2e26)
图1-4-22 选择“表:学生”选项
(3)单击“下一步”按钮,弹出“请确定用哪些字段的值作为行标题:”对话框,选择“可用字段”列表框中的“所属院系”选项,然后单击按钮,将其添加到“选定字段”列表框中,如图1-4-23所示。
(4)单击“下一步”按钮,弹出“请确定用哪些字段的值作为列标题:”对话框,选择“性别”字段,如图1-4-24所示。
![](https://epubservercos.yuewen.com/460A70/17180251204498206/epubprivate/OEBPS/Images/img00039004.jpg?sign=1738850352-VHFQ1WHXu8s6z7pUumwRcGOtZMeaWsRb-0-4d8f0534da6eb14af5c44f101e9be6a0)
图1-4-23 选择行标题
![](https://epubservercos.yuewen.com/460A70/17180251204498206/epubprivate/OEBPS/Images/img00039005.jpg?sign=1738850352-u6Px3tvcBtSSYu645NIJKQkXYs4ld0Lf-0-a4f226acdac828927043b215e4492a10)
图1-4-24 选择列标题
(5)单击“下一步”按钮,弹出“请确定为每个列和行的交叉点计算出什么数字:”对话框,选择“字段:”列表框中的“学号”字段,再选择“函数:”列表框中的“Count”,如图1-4-25所示。
提示:如果不需要为每一行作小计,则取消选中“是,包括各行小计(Y)。”前的复选框。
(6)单击“下一步”按钮,弹出“请指定查询的名称:”对话框,在其文本框中输入查询的名称为“各院系男女学生人数统计”,如图1-4-26所示。
![](https://epubservercos.yuewen.com/460A70/17180251204498206/epubprivate/OEBPS/Images/img00040001.jpg?sign=1738850352-ApB7kNooCZ4fFLcxlzfpqfCfsA1KBQdk-0-8a987ebe7de32aae52ff3a8ed0252ad4)
图1-4-25 确定交叉点
![](https://epubservercos.yuewen.com/460A70/17180251204498206/epubprivate/OEBPS/Images/img00040002.jpg?sign=1738850352-Wyqvibrjku62oVV5rHFitTuXCKR8PIPl-0-dfc5b2c41f084a10099fe3227fa56ac7)
图1-4-26 输入查询的名称
(7)单击“完成”按钮,弹出如图1-4-27所示的查询结果。
![](https://epubservercos.yuewen.com/460A70/17180251204498206/epubprivate/OEBPS/Images/img00040003.jpg?sign=1738850352-2ib3DMqt9DHJPDfIED2hGSHFzLwLGhGD-0-1a0133f304e8835279a1cd9a1001dd04)
图1-4-27 “各院系男女学生人数统计”查询结果
(8)单击“查询工具”→“设计”选项卡→“结果”选项组→“视图”下拉按钮,在弹出的下拉列表中选择“设计视图”命令,切换到查询的“设计视图”,查看查询设计结构。查询设计视图如图1-4-28所示。
![](https://epubservercos.yuewen.com/460A70/17180251204498206/epubprivate/OEBPS/Images/img00040004.jpg?sign=1738850352-0CSoEixmh5kZkxvhCD3ctloTkT5ZWxvv-0-f2230b66d1de2e47f3f2300812cee978)
图1-4-28 “各院系男女学生人数统计”查询的设计视图
【实验任务2】创建一个查询,统计“学生”表中各个民族的男、女生人数,所建查询的名称为“各民族男女学生统计查询”。
操作步骤如下:
(1)单击“创建”选项卡→“查询”选项组→“查询设计”按钮,弹出“显示表”对话框。
(2)在“表”选项卡中选择“学生”表,然后单击“添加”按钮,添加该表到设计视图。
(3)单击“关闭”按钮,关闭“显示表”对话框,出现查询的设计视图。
(4)在“字段”行第1列的下拉列表中选择“民族”字段;在“字段”行第2列的下拉列表中选择“性别”字段;在“字段”行第3列的下拉列表中选择“学号”字段,然后在“查询工具”的“设计”选项卡中,单击“查询类型”选项组的“交叉表”按钮,这时,在查询的设计视图的下半区就多出“总计”行和“交叉表”两行。
(5)在“民族”和“性别”字段的“总计”行的下拉列表中选择“Group By”选项,在“学号”字段的“总计”行的下拉列表中选择“计数”选项;在“民族”字段的“交叉表”行的下拉列表中选择“行标题”选项,在“性别”字段的“交叉表”行的下拉列表中选择“列标题”选项,在“学号”字段的“交叉表”行下拉列表中选择“值”选项,效果如图1-4-29所示。
![](https://epubservercos.yuewen.com/460A70/17180251204498206/epubprivate/OEBPS/Images/img00041001.jpg?sign=1738850352-0qx0e3E9rqBB0ldgPH79hDYsaEa5pbGR-0-d1550e327398a7927cd74911c1ed61d5)
图1-4-29 “各民族男女学生统计查询”的设计视图
(6)单击快速访问工具栏上的“保存”按钮,弹出“另存为”对话框,在“查询名称”文本中输入“各民族男女学生统计查询”,保存该查询。
(7)单击“查询工具”→“设计”选项卡→“结果”选项组→“视图”下拉按钮,在弹出的下拉列表中选择“数据表视图”命令,切换到“数据表视图”,查看查询结果。